Job description

We are pleased to offer the opportunity to work as a Registry Registered Nurse (RN) within the Kenneth Moy Care Center.

As part of our Registry team, you will work a minimum of eight (8) shifts per calendar month, four (4) of which must be weekend days. All shifts worked must be eight (8) hours. Total number of hours worked per year must not exceed 1,000 hours.

As part of your schedule, you will be required to work a minimum of:

  • One (1) major summer holiday: Memorial Day, Independence Day (July 4), or Labor Day.
  • One (1) major winter holiday: Thanksgiving Day, Christmas Day, or New Year's Day.
  • As well as two (2) additional County holidays: Martin Luther King Day, President's Day, Columbus Day, Veteran's Day, or Day after Thanksgiving.

This position is assigned to the AFSCME (Care Center) Bargaining Unit. Union contract document is available at: AFSCME Council 31 - Care Center.pdf

This position is not eligible for health insurance benefits and paid time off.

DuPage County is an Equal Opportunity Employer

Responsibilities include:
  • Responding to residents’ calls and renders services
  • Planning and coordinating residents’ care plan
  • Preparing and applying dressings and giving medications and treatment as prescribed by physicians
  • Supervising and guiding Nurses’ Aides in performance of routine nursing activities
  • Maintaining accurate inventory of narcotics and other drugs
  • Giving enemas and douches, catheterizing residents, irrigating bladder and administering oxygen
  • Contacting families or relatives if resident has needs
  • Overseeing documentation to comply with IDPA reimbursement rules, Public Health Regulations and Joint Commission
Requirements include the following experience or equivalent combination of training and experience:
  • Completion of coursework for a diploma in Nursing from an accredited college or university
  • Current license in Illinois as a Professional Registered Nurse (RN)
The preferred candidate will have:
  • Wound care experience

A post offer physical is required.

A pre-employment background check is required.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of the job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Heavy Work: Exerting up to 50 pounds of force frequently or constantly to lift, carry, push, pull or otherwise move objects, including the human body. Use of arm and /or leg controls requires exertion of forces greater than for medium work.

WORK ENVIRONMENT

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

The work environment for this position regularly includes working with residents and attending to their daily needs. The noise level in the work environment is moderate to quiet.
